标签: google-developers-console

错误:使用Google Apps API OAuth2的invalid_client

我正在为OAuth2的应用程序使用Google Apps API.,但是我收到了一个错误.

Error: invalid_client

no support email
Run Code Online (Sandbox Code Playgroud)

请求详细信息这就是我们所知道的.

google-app-engine google-api google-api-java-client google-oauth google-developers-console

2
推荐指数
3
解决办法
3万
查看次数

尝试创建新的Google API项目时FAILED_PRECONDITION

尝试通过https://code.google.com/apis/console为Google API创建新项目时出错

我希望这个错误是暂时的,但我现在已经无法创建一个新项目了几个星期.

错误似乎已经改变,因为它曾经包含服务器IP信息和许多其他数据.删除了一些可能的私人信息的示例:

APPLICATION_ERROR; google.cloudresourcemanager.projects.v1beta1/DeveloperProjects.CreateProject; com.google.apps.framework.request.StatusException:generic :: FAILED_PRECONDITION :; AppErrorCode = 9; StartTimeMs = 1489595147198; tcp; Deadline(sec)= 50.0; ResFormat = UNCOMPRESSED; ServerTimeSec = 0.027545452117919922; LogBytes = 256; FailFast; EffSecLevel = none; ReqFormat = UNCOMPRESSED; ReqID = 已删除 ; GlobalID = 已删除 ; Server = ip:port

现在错误要短得多,尽管似乎仍然与相同的原因有关:

com.google.apps.framework.request.StatusException:generic :: FAILED_PRECONDITION:

仪表板中的微调器似乎永远旋转,而几秒钟后错误会出现在警报下方.我尝试了很多项目名称,所有项目都失败并出现同样的错误.

是否有某种类型的配额我错过了阻止这种情况?配额菜单项要求我选择一个项目,我没有.

单击错误会将我带到包含以下消息的页面:

您无权对所选资源执行操作.

google-api google-developers-console

2
推荐指数
2
解决办法
5284
查看次数

无法从 Google Play Console 中的实时开发者通知发送测试通知

我已按照以下步骤操作:

  1. 转到 Google Cloud Console 并创建/选择一个项目。
  2. 在标题上,单击以打开菜单并选择“发布/订阅”,或单击 https://console.cloud.google.com/cloudpubsub/topic/list
  3. 创建/选择一个主题。
  4. 添加服务帐号 google-play-developer-notifications@system.gserviceaccount.com,并为其授予 Pub/Sub Publisher 角色。
  5. 创建订阅。有两种类型的订阅:
    • 拉:我们需要配置我们的服务器来拉新消息。
    • 推送:类似于ios,通知发送到我们配置的端点。
  6. 转到 Google Play 管理中心并选择您的应用。
  7. 单击“开发工具”,然后单击“服务和 API”。
  8. 在实时开发人员通知上键入主题名称。
  9. 您可以发送测试通知来测试所有连接。

但是当我发送测试通知时,我收到此错误:

在主题项目/project_id/topics/topic_name 上发布测试时发生错误。确保正确创建和配置主题,并设置所需的权限。请参阅实时开发人员通知的发布/订阅指南以了解更多信息。

  1. 我已向我的服务帐户授予发布/订阅发布者权限。
  2. 主题名称也正确。
  3. 我可以在 google 开发者控制台中发送来自该主题的测试消息,并且我在我的服务器上收到了该响应。

任何帮助表示赞赏。

android google-cloud-pubsub google-developers-console google-play-console android-subscriptionmanager

2
推荐指数
1
解决办法
827
查看次数

“令牌已过期或撤销” - Google OAuth2 刷新令牌将在几天内过期

我正在使用谷歌分析 api 来获取分析数据。我尝试使用以下步骤对其进行身份验证:-> 在https://console.developers.google.com/凭据部分中创建 OAuth 客户端 ID 。-> 在同意屏幕中,我已将发布状态设置为测试 -> 在 OAuth 2.0 Playground 中,我使用上面生成的客户端 ID 和客户端机密获得了刷新令牌 -> 然后我使用它来通过它生成访问令牌。

但是几天后刷新令牌似乎一次又一次地过期,尽管提到刷新令牌的有效期是终身的。

google-analytics google-api oauth2-playground google-developer-tools google-developers-console

2
推荐指数
3
解决办法
3936
查看次数

从 .jks 文件生成/转换 .keystore 文件,因为 #unity 不接受 .jks

我的应用程序已在 Google 开发者控制台中签名。现在 Google 删除了我的 .keystore 文件,并向我发送了 .jks 文件来签署我的应用程序,Unity3d 不接受该文件。

有什么方法可以将该 .jks 文件转换为 .keystore 文件吗?或任何其他方式来应用更新?

c# android unity-game-engine google-developers-console

1
推荐指数
1
解决办法
4331
查看次数

npm:如何从 googleapis 初始化 AndroidPublisher

如何初始化 Android 发布者以访问 google play 开发者 API?我知道我可以使用原始googleapis包,但在导入该包时我的服务器内存不足,因此我@googleapis/androidpublisher只使用了我需要的包。

我不知道如何将正确的“身份验证”传递给发布者,以便我可以进行充分的身份验证。我正在使用谷歌自述文件中提到的服务帐户凭据文件:

在此输入图像描述

这段代码不起作用。

import { androidpublisher_v3 as AndroidPublisherApi } from "@googleapis/androidpublisher";
import credentials from "../assets/google-play-console-service-account.json";

this.androidPublisher = new AndroidPublisherApi.Androidpublisher({
  auth: new GoogleAuth(
    {
      credentials, // Pass in the 'google-play-console-service-account.json' credentials
      scopes: ["https://www.googleapis.com/auth/androidpublisher"],
    })
});

Run Code Online (Sandbox Code Playgroud)

预期的类型来自属性“auth”,该属性在“GlobalOptions”类型上声明

类型“GoogleAuth”不可分配给类型“string |” 基本外部帐户客户端 | 谷歌验证 | OAuth2客户端 | 不明确的'。类型“GoogleAuth”不可分配给类型“GoogleAuth”。类型具有私有属性“checkIsGCE”的单独声明

google-api node.js express google-play-developer-api google-developers-console

1
推荐指数
1
解决办法
1186
查看次数

如何在Google Developer Console中启用GCM API?

我试图在谷歌开发者控制台中启用GCM API,但似乎他们已经改变了它.当我在API页面上单击Google Cloud Messaging时,它现在将我带到一个firebase页面,其中没有说明启用它.最近有没有人发现这个问题?

android google-cloud-messaging google-developers-console

0
推荐指数
1
解决办法
2571
查看次数

Google Play开发者控制台上我的应用程序不支持任何设备

我在Google Play商店中遇到麻烦,该商店坚持我的应用程序受0设备支持。我已经在不同的设备上测试了我的应用程序,并且它运行良好,没有理由不与每个Android设备都兼容。预先感谢这是我的manifest文件:

<?xml version="1.0" encoding="utf-8"?>
    <manifest xmlns:android="http://schemas.android.com/apk/res/android"
        xmlns:tools="http://schemas.android.com/tools"
        package="com.company.nameapp">

        <!-- PERMISSION TO USE CAMERA -->
        <uses-permission android:name="android.permission.CAMERA" />
      <uses-feature android:name="android.hardware.camera2" />
  <uses-permission android:name="android.permission.WRITE_EXTERNAL_STORAGE"/>
        <uses-permission android:name="android.permission.READ_EXTERNAL_STORAGE" />

        <!-- ACTIVITY -->
        <application
            android:allowBackup="true"
            android:icon="@drawable/icon_flash"
            android:label="@string/app_name"
            android:supportsRtl="true"
            android:theme="@style/AppTheme"
            tools:replace="android:theme">

            <!-- SPLASH SCREEN -->


            <activity
                android:name=".SplashScreen"
                android:label="@string/app_name"
                android:theme="@android:style/Theme.Black.NoTitleBar" >
                <intent-filter>
                    <action android:name="android.intent.action.MAIN" />

                    <category android:name="android.intent.category.LAUNCHER" />
                </intent-filter>
            </activity>



            <!-- MAIN ACTIVITY-->
            <activity android:name=".MainActivity"
                android:screenOrientation="portrait"
                android:theme="@android:style/Theme.Black.NoTitleBar">

                <intent-filter>
                    <action android:name="android.intent.action.MAIN" />

                    <category android:name="android.intent.category.DEFAULT" />
                </intent-filter>
            </activity>

            <!-- CAMERA -->

            <activity …
Run Code Online (Sandbox Code Playgroud)

android android-manifest google-developers-console

0
推荐指数
1
解决办法
227
查看次数

Javascript 意外行为

在 Javascript 中有一些我不理解的行为:

  1. 为什么console.log(011666)登录5046
  2. 为什么typeof typeof 500登录string

javascript javascript-objects console.log firefox-developer-tools google-developers-console

0
推荐指数
1
解决办法
37
查看次数

Google Play开发者应用营销策略 - 为什么应用下载会在图标更改后下降?

我有一个谷歌玩的应用程序超过5000000下载.和20000个每天+下载.当设计师将应用程序图标更改为新的好图标时,每日下载20000+ 减少5000-.我不认为这不是好图标.我认为可能有一个营销策略后图标更改谷歌播放改变谷歌播放的应用程序位置.对此有何想法?

旧图标

在此输入图像描述

新图标

在此输入图像描述

application-icon google-play google-developers-console

-6
推荐指数
1
解决办法
695
查看次数

如何确定导致Google向客户发送“限制访问您Google帐户中的数据”电子邮件的gmail权限?

我的客户收到这样的电子邮件(我引用了文本,但这是HTML电子邮件):

发件人:Google帐户

日期:[略]

主题:限制对您Google帐户中数据的访问

收件人:<[省略了我客户的电子邮件地址]>

你好

尽管您不需要执行任何操作,但我们想告诉您,以下应用可能不再能够访问您的Google帐户中的某些数据,包括Gmail内容。如果这些应用无法满足我们更新的数据政策要求的截止日期,则它们将从2019年7月15日开始失去对您帐户的访问权限。

[省略了我公司的名字]

我们正在做出此更改,作为确保您的数据受到保护和私有的持续努力的一部分。

您始终可以通过访问Google帐户来查看,管理和删除您有权访问自己帐户的应用。

谢谢,

Google帐户小组

我经营一个使用以下gmail API方法的webapp:

gmail.users.getProfile
gmail.users.messages.send
gmail.users.threads.get
Run Code Online (Sandbox Code Playgroud)

据我所知,我正在遵守所有规则。我已经通过Google API控制台进行了搜索,但是看不到我违反了什么数据政策。

如何确定我违反的数据策略?Google为什么没有联系我呢?

这是令人信服的网络钓鱼诈骗吗?这些电子邮件已发送给我的客户,因此我无权查看它们是否已正确签名,但是从转发的电子邮件中我可以看出它们似乎是真实的。

google-api gmail-api google-developers-console

-6
推荐指数
1
解决办法
227
查看次数